Multi-room smart mapping
The majority of robot vacuum and mop models include a mapping feature that permits the user to create a map of their house. The map will enable the robot to avoid obstacles and efficiently clean floors. The mapping feature is particularly beneficial in large homes where the furniture can be a challenge for robots to navigate.
Most vacuum and mop robots can be paired with an app that allows you to save maps, schedule cleaning schedules, or choose cleaning modes. The app also gives you live data on the device's performance including the number of floors it has cleaned. It will notify you the time when your battery is low.
To begin the mapping session again, you must bring the robot to the area that needs to map. Clean the area by removing any clutter, moving furniture or loose objects, and securing cables. It is also recommended to optimize and enhance the layout of the room if you can.
Some robots have a dock that automatically empties itself. This can be used to store wet or dirty mopping pads, until they are needed to be replaced. Some models come with a separate water tank and will require users to replenish and replace their cleaning pads regularly. The best automatic vacuum and mop two-in-one robots for vacuuming and mopping will wash and dry their cleaning pads automatically, however they're typically expensive.
The ability of robots to map can be improved by adding virtual walls or no-go zones. The no-go zones block the robot from entering specific areas of the house, and can be adjusted as required. The virtual wall is a useful method to shield rooms with fragile objects from damage caused by accidents.
You can edit the Smart Map at any time by clicking the map editing icon in the app and then selecting room dividers, room labels, or zones. You can also change the map's orientation or rename rooms.
You can customize the behavior of your robotic cleaner using the Smart Map feature. This lets you create different cleaning modes in each room. You can also specify the direction of cleaning that the robot vacuum and mop will follow.

Automatic replacement of accessories
Many robot vacuum and mop combos use reusable pads that must be cleaned, removed (if the manufacturer permits this) and dried between uses. These pads are prone to harboring bacteria, and can be damp for a prolonged period of time. This causes odors. To avoid this, it's essential that a robot mop equipped with vacuum capabilities always uses a clean pad.
Some of the best vacuum cleaners come with an automatic accessory replacement capability and will notify you to clean or replace a dirty one. These can save you time and prevent you from running low on clean, fresh pads at the most inconvenient time.
In our tests, a robot that can automatically remove its own cleaning pad from the base and clean it can earn up to two bonus points in our scoring system, provided that it returns its dirty pad to its dock after it has been cleaned. This is the only method for a vacuum and mop robot to earn all 2 points for this scoring component. We believe this is an essential feature for those who intend to use their robot regularly.
We also look at how the robot is able to clean carpets. The ability of a robot to raise its mop pads up enough to not get the carpet wet is essential especially in homes with carpets that are thick and plush. We have a specially-designed testing surface that has different levels of dirt, and the most efficient are those that can get all the nooks and crannies ease, without straining their motor.
A vacuum-and-mop robot's base station must be able to dump dirty water, automatically refill its water tank with cleaner, and clean its brushes. Some of the most advanced robots have bases that do all of this, along with giving detergent and automatically changing out mop pads mid-clean. Some even have sensors that can detect the presence of stains and spills, and differentiate between floors, so they can avoid mopping your Persian rug.
The top vacuum-and-mop robotics with base stations can be controlled from the app and offer various other smart features, such as timer functions, multiple cleaning programs, and cameras. They can be configured to clean by room or zone and some are programmed with voice control.
Easy cleaning
While vacuuming prevents fine dirt and dust from settling on floors, mopping is typically the best robot vacuum cleaner and mop method to remove tough staining off of vinyl, tile and wood surfaces. There are many robots that double as vacuums handle the task of mopping, performing two tasks simultaneously to save time and effort.
All robot mops use this method by passing the pad with cleaning solution across the floor. However, their best robot hoover models also have an incline mop that rotates and applies constant pressure to scrub more thoroughly. They adjust the water level in accordance with the type of floor and have a mode which applies more pressure to tiles. ECOVACS Mopbots have sensors that detect stain sizes. The level of water is adjusted accordingly.
Other smart features to look for include mapping capabilities which guide the robot through your home, and obstacle avoidance. These systems use technology that is similar to a self-driving vehicle to map out rooms, identify and avoid furniture cords and pet waste. You can also control your robot vacuum that vacuums and mops remotely and automatic vacuum and Mop set virtual boundaries for areas you do not want it to enter like bedrooms where kids are sleeping or workspaces when you're working from home.
When deciding on a robot you should also take into consideration the ease of installation and maintenance. Choose a model that can automatically empty its dust bin into a larger, more durable bag which can be empty every 30 days. Also look for a model that cleans and disposes of its mops by itself.
Battery life is another thing to be aware of The majority of robot vacuum and mop combos are powered by rechargeable batteries that can get low during the middle of a task. If the power is cut off, a reliable model will return to its docking stations to recharge and resume where it started. Some docks are multi-functional and can empty the dustbin, reload the water tank, and clean or replace the mop pads too which means you don't have to do this manually. Additionally, you should choose one that can switch between modes without your intervention, which is ideal for when you're hosting guests or need to clean the floors quickly.
